It’s been a long time coming, but Demi Moore is finally back to work. The 49-year-old actress has been MIA since her break-up with husband, Ashton Kutcher.
Sources say that Demi will be playing a supporting role in the indie flick Very Good Girls by first-time director, Naomi Foner (Maggie and Jake Gyllenhaal’s momma). This is a big step for Demi, who entered rehab two months after her November split from Ashton. Since then, Demi has been in the headlines looking distraught over Ashton’s new romances and her Twitter handle (of all things).
The actress sought help earlier this year for an eating disorder and addiction, which prevented her from playing Gloria Steinem in Lovelace, the porn biopic starring Amanda Seyfried. ”We got a call from [Moore's representative] on Tuesday morning and said, ‘There’s been a personal crisis and we need to let you know that,’” says Heidi Jo Markel, the film’s producer. “And we were clueless. We had no idea what it entailed. We just knew she was out, that there was probably a health concern, and to move on.’”
The role was taken up by Sarah Jessica Parker, and Demi was reported “devastated” about losing the part. But rest easy, Demi is taking another free-spirited role–This time playing a hippie mom to Elizabeth Olsen and Dakota Fanning. The film is said to be an update to the 1980s coming-of-age movie Little Darlings. The two best friends make a pact to lose their virginity during their first summer after high school. Trouble ensues when they fall for the same boy, played by Star Trek‘s Anton Yelchin.
